Cory has 15 die-cast cars in his collection. Each year his collection increases by 20%. Roger has 40 cars in his collection. Each year he collects 1 additional car.


Part A: Write functions to represent Cory and Roger's collections throughout the years.


Part B: How many cars does Cory have after 6 years? How many does Roger have after the same number of years?


Part C: After approximately how many years is the number of cars that Cory and Roger have the same? Justify your answer mathematically.

1 Answer

6 votes
Part A:
Cory f(x)=

15 * (1 + 20\%)^(x)
f(x) = 15 x 1.2x

Roger f(x)= 40 + x

Part B
Cory
f(6)=15 x 1.2(6) = 44.79 =44

Roger
f(6) = 40 +6 =46
